android studio 配置maven 开发环境
时间: 2023-09-20 22:08:39 浏览: 210
Android Studio 配置 Maven 开发环境步骤如下:
1. 在项目根目录下,打开 build.gradle 文件,在 repositories 中添加 mavenCentral(),如下:
```
allprojects {
repositories {
google()
jcenter()
mavenCentral()
}
}
```
2. 在 app 模块下的 build.gradle 文件中,添加 Maven 依赖,如下:
```
dependencies {
implementation 'com.squareup.okhttp3:okhttp:4.2.2'
}
```
3. 点击 Android Studio 工具栏中的 Sync Now 按钮,同步项目配置和依赖。
至此,就可以在项目中使用 Maven 依赖了。在代码中使用 Maven 依赖的方式与使用本地库类似,只需引入对应的包名即可。
相关问题
android studio Maven
Android Studio是一个集成开发环境(IDE),用于开发Android应用程序。它基于IntelliJ IDEA,提供了丰富的功能和工具,方便开发人员创建、测试和调试Android应用程序。
Maven是一个构建工具,用于管理Java项目的依赖关系和构建过程。它提供了一种结构化的方式来定义和管理项目的依赖关系,并自动下载所需的库和插件。在Android Studio中使用Maven可以方便地管理项目的依赖库。
要在Android Studio中使用Maven,首先需要在项目的build.gradle文件中配置Maven仓库。在dependencies部分添加需要的库的坐标,然后将其同步到项目中。
以下是一个示例build.gradle文件配置Maven仓库和依赖项的示例:
```groovy
allprojects {
repositories {
google()
jcenter()
mavenCentral() // 添加Maven仓库
}
}
dependencies {
implementation 'com.example:library:1.0.0' // 添加依赖项
}
```
请注意,您需要将"com.example:library:1.0.0"替换为您要使用的库的实际坐标。
完成配置后,在Android Studio的右上角会显示一个"Sync Project with Gradle Files"按钮,点击它将同步项目并下载所需的依赖项。然后就可以在代码中使用这些库了。
希望这个回答能帮到你!如果有任何其他问题,请随时提问。
如何在内网电脑中通过手动配置实现Android Studio的离线开发环境?请详细介绍关键步骤和注意事项。
在内网电脑中进行Android开发时,离线配置是一个常见需求。这不仅涉及到Android Studio的基本安装,还包括SDK、JDK以及maven依赖等关键组件的配置。为了帮助你完成这个过程,推荐参考《离线配置Android Studio 2021教程:资源拷贝与maven依赖设置》。
参考资源链接:[离线配置Android Studio 2021教程:资源拷贝与maven依赖设置](https://wenku.csdn.net/doc/7x7hgbtwy1?spm=1055.2569.3001.10343)
首先,你需要在有外网连接的电脑上安装Android Studio和相应的SDK。在安装过程中,运行一个简单的应用以确保所有必须的组件都被下载。接下来,详细步骤如下:
1. 复制Android Studio的安装文件到内网电脑。确保所有依赖的目录结构和文件都完整无缺。
2. 确保JDK已经在内网电脑上安装完成,因为它是运行Android Studio和构建应用的基础。
3. 将SDK文件夹复制到内网电脑。这个文件夹包含了项目所需的平台版本、工具以及其他必要组件。
4. 在内网电脑上创建`.android`和`.gradle`目录。然后复制`.m2`目录到`.android`,并创建`.gradle/init.d`目录,将`offline.gradle`文件复制到此目录。
5. 在`offline.gradle`文件中设置Gradle为离线模式,如添加`org.gradle.daemon=false`和`org.gradle.caching=false`。
6. 指定Android Studio使用本地maven仓库,这通常通过Android Studio的Settings或Preferences中的Repositories部分进行配置,选择Manual,并添加`.android/manual-offline-m2`作为本地仓库路径。
在这个过程中,有几个重要的注意事项:
- 确保复制的目录结构和文件完整,不要有遗漏。
- 在设置Gradle为离线模式时,要确保没有互联网连接,否则可能会尝试从网络中获取依赖。
- 由于Android平台和第三方库不断更新,你需要定期在有外网连接的电脑上更新SDK和maven依赖,然后将更新的文件拷贝到内网电脑。
完成以上步骤后,你应该可以在内网电脑上开始你的Android开发工作了。这份资料《离线配置Android Studio 2021教程:资源拷贝与maven依赖设置》将帮助你理解整个配置过程,并为解决可能出现的问题提供指导。如果你希望深入了解更多关于Android Studio配置、SDK使用、JDK配置以及离线开发的知识,这份资源将是你最好的助手。
参考资源链接:[离线配置Android Studio 2021教程:资源拷贝与maven依赖设置](https://wenku.csdn.net/doc/7x7hgbtwy1?spm=1055.2569.3001.10343)
阅读全文